With 17 years’ experience working with executive teams and leading the people agenda as HR Director in the fashion retail, department store and beauty sectors I have worked with companies including Shiseido, Jacques Vert, Aurora Fashions and Debenhams as well as on an independent consultancy basis.

I pride myself on being commercial and agile, adept in working in small private equity backed and privately owned businesses as well as larger corporate environments. As a Chartered Fellow of the CIPD I bring big-picture thinking as well as hands-on operational excellence and experience of leading challenging business scenarios. My style is collaborative and energetic with a coaching approach.

Particular skills developed during my career are in organisation design and transformation, talent acquisition at all levels as well as building Lead Teams, change management, team engagement and culture development, leading and implementing the DEI agenda, succession management and training and development planning and execution.

I am passionate about working with organisations to enable business success through their people.
